The State Bank of Sikkim (Acquisition of Shares) and Miscellaneous Provisions Act,1982

Section 13. Protection of action taken in good faith

(1) No suit, prosecution or other legal proceeding shall lie against the Central Government or any officer of that Government or the State Government, or the co-operative bank or other officer of the State Government or the co-operative bank or other person authorised by the Central Government or the State Government or the co-operative bank, for anything which is good faith done or intended to be done under this Act.

(2) No suit or other legal proceeding shall lie against the Central Government or any officer or other employee of that Government or the State Government or the co-operative bank or any officer or other employee of the state Government or of the co-operative bank or other person authorised by the State Government or the co-operative bank, for any damage caused or likely to be caused by anything which is in good faith done or intended to be done under this Act.
